Cryptocurrency mining has become increasingly popular as more individuals seek to tap into the lucrative world of digital currencies. Whether you’re a seasoned investor or a curious beginner, understanding the basics of cryptocurrency mining and the tools involved can significantly enhance your mining experience. In this article, we will explore the most popular mining tools, their advantages and disadvantages, and provide resources to help you make an informed decision on mining software.
What is Cryptocurrency Mining?
Before diving into the tools, let’s briefly explain what cryptocurrency mining is. Mining is the process by which transactions are verified and added to the blockchain, a decentralized ledger of all transactions across a network. Miners solve complex mathematical problems to validate transactions, and in return, they are rewarded with cryptocurrency tokens.
Types of Mining
- CPU Mining: Uses the computer’s central processing unit (CPU) for mining.
- GPU Mining: Utilizes graphics processing units (GPU), which are more efficient than CPUs for complex calculations.
- ASIC Mining: Involves specialized hardware built specifically for mining cryptocurrencies.
- Cloud Mining: Allows users to rent mining power from data centers, avoiding the upfront cost of hardware.
Popular Mining Tools
1. CGMiner
Description: CGMiner is an open-source ASIC and FPGA miner developed in C. It’s known for its sophisticated features and ability to mine a variety of cryptocurrencies.
Advantages:
- Highly Customizable: Users can adjust various parameters to optimize performance.
- Support for ASICs and FPGAs: Unlike many other miners, CGMiner supports a range of hardware.
- Cross-Platform Compatibility: Works on Windows, Mac, and Linux systems.
Disadvantages:
- Steep Learning Curve: May be challenging for beginners unfamiliar with coding or command-line interfaces.
- Limited GUI: Primarily command-line based, which can be intimidating for novices.
Download Link: CGMiner
2. BFGMiner
Description: Similar to CGMiner, BFGMiner is focused on FPGA and ASIC mining but provides more advanced features like fan control and temperature monitoring.
Advantages:
- Temperature Monitoring: Provides real-time temperature feedback to avoid overheating.
- Dynamic Frequency Scaling: Optimizes mining speed and efficiency.
- Modular Structure: Allows for easy extension of capabilities.
Disadvantages:
- Complex Interface: Less user-friendly compared to GUI options.
- Limited to ASIC/FPGA Mining: Not suitable for CPU or GPU mining.
Download Link: BFGMiner
3. EasyMiner
Description: EasyMiner is a user-friendly GUI-based cryptocurrency mining software. It supports CPU, GPU, and ASIC mining.
Advantages:
- User-Friendly Interface: Ideal for beginners looking to start mining without technical jargon.
- Multi-Currency Support: Capable of mining various cryptocurrencies like Bitcoin, Litecoin, and others.
- Real-Time Analytics: Provides detailed graphs and statistics while mining.
Disadvantages:
- Limited Features for Advanced Users: May lack complex features that seasoned miners look for.
- Windows-Only: Currently only available on Windows systems.
Download Link: EasyMiner
4. MinerGate
Description: MinerGate offers both a mining pool and an easy-to-use application for mining a variety of altcoins.
Advantages:
- Built-In Mining Pool: Allows users to join a pool and mine collectively, improving chances of earning rewards.
- User-Friendly: Provides a straightforward interface that is easy for beginners.
- Multi-Coin Support: Miners can switch between different cryptocurrencies.
Disadvantages:
- Fees: While joining the pool is an advantage, MinerGate charges fees that can vary.
- Limited Control over Mining: Users may not have as much control over their mining settings compared to other software.
Download Link: MinerGate
5. Kryptex
Description: Kryptex is a unique mining software that pays users for their computing power without having to manage hardware or join a mining pool.
Advantages:
- Easy to Use: Extremely beginner-friendly; just install and start earning.
- No Need for Hardware: Users earn money by simply renting computing power.
- Instant Payments: Users can withdraw their earnings easily.
Disadvantages:
- Lower Earning Potential: May not be as profitable as traditional mining methods.
- Limited Options for Advanced Mining: Less customization and control for experienced miners.
Download Link: Kryptex
Factors to Consider When Choosing Mining Software
- Ease of Use: If you’re a beginner, consider software with a user-friendly interface.
- Compatibility: Ensure the software supports your mining hardware.
- Cost: Look into fees associated with mining pools or software licenses.
- Performance: Read user reviews and expert recommendations on how efficient the software is.
Conclusion
With numerous mining tools available, selecting the right one depends on your mining goals, level of expertise, and hardware preferences. While tools like CGMiner and BFGMiner offer advanced features for seasoned miners, options like EasyMiner and Kryptex cater to beginners seeking simplicity.
Before making a decision, consider your future aspirations in cryptocurrency mining and the hardware you intend to use. With the right tools in hand, you can embark on your mining journey and hopefully see profits from your efforts.
For more detailed guides and tutorials on cryptocurrency mining, feel free to explore further resources online. Happy mining!
Feel free to adjust the content as needed or expand on any specific sections if you’re looking for more details!